Short selling is when an investor thinks a stock price will fall. He sells borrowed shares at the current price and hopes to repurchase them at a lower price in the future.Jul 24, 2023 · Yes, you can day trade crypto on Robinhood without having $25,000 in your account. The pattern day trading rule, which requires traders to have at least $25,000 in their account to make more than three-day trades in a rolling five-day period, does not apply to cryptocurrencies. Let’s say you have a $260,000 cash balance that is eligible to be swept. You’ll have the first $248,000 swept into the first bank on the program bank list, and the next $12,000 will be swept into the second bank on the program bank list (subject to any capacity limitations at the banks). While you are a pattern day trader, you will not be allowed to make day trades on days where your account starts the day below $25,000. By default, we prevent you from being flagged as a pattern day trader by preventing you from making your fourth day trade. The assets eligible for late close options trading (i.e. trading until 4:15 PM ET) are typically exchange-traded products that track major market indices, such as the S&P 500 (SPY).
